Standard Table Leg Options



When picking dining-room table legs, standard options typically symbolize classic sophistication and workmanship. These layouts reflect a rich heritage and a commitment to quality, making them optimal for those who appreciate traditional appearances.


Among one of the most legendary standard leg styles is the cabriole leg, characterized by its elegant bent form. This design commonly includes attractive makings and is most frequently found in Queen Anne and Chippendale furniture. Another popular choice is the transformed leg, which flaunts a series of smooth, rounded shapes that offer a classic look while maintaining security.


Furthermore, the straight leg, while simple, offers a tough and basic framework that can mix effortlessly with a range of tabletop styles. For those attracted to ornate outlining, claw-and-ball feet legs evoke a feeling of splendour and can work as a sensational centerpiece in any type of eating area.


Lastly, pedestal bases, although not strictly legs, supply an alternative typical choice that enables adequate legroom and can be perfectly sculpted. Each of these traditional leg designs adds to the overall setting of a dining-room, weding feature with aesthetic appeal.

Modern Table Leg Designs



Modern table leg designs provide a diverse variety of designs that highlight cutting-edge materials and clean lines. These designs typically focus on performance while functioning as striking prime focus within a dining area. Minimal looks are prevalent, with legs crafted from materials such as steel, glass, and crafted wood, which contribute to a ventilated and contemporary feel.


One preferred layout is the hairpin leg, identified by its slim, conical structure that gives security without overwhelming the tabletop (dining room table legs). This design is frequently located in mid-century contemporary furnishings and can easily enhance various table forms. An additional pattern is making use of geometric forms, where legs may take on asymmetrical or angular types, adding aesthetic passion and a touch of creativity

Tips for Picking the Right Legs



Picking the right table legs is important for attaining both capability and visual appeal in your dining area. Begin by taking into consideration the general style of your space. Typical setups gain from legs that feature detailed makings or turned styles, while modern spaces may call for streamlined, minimal designs.


Following, assess the height and stability of the legs. dining room table legs. Conventional dining tables range between 28 to 30 inches in height, so make sure the legs enhance this measurement for convenience. Additionally, durable products, such as hardwood or steel, can enhance security and long life


Review the leg form too-- alternatives include straight, tapered, or stand layouts. Straight legs use a traditional appearance, while conical legs can add a touch of style. Pedestal view it now bases offer ample legroom and are ideal for smaller sized rooms.
